Why do you keep emphasizing the passive voice at this level I was told by native speakers that they don't use it?

You are right about the less frequent usage of the passive in spoken Spanish. We tend to use the "se" form,  or the active voice in the 3rd person plural for this.  It is nevertheless a grammatical structure used in certain contexts such as newspaper articles. We made "Las rebajas de enero" exercise in a way that shows what you could find written in an article so it is more accurate with the use of the passive voice in Spanish.

However, we are aware of the the fact that it is not widely used in spoken Spanish and we will be making some changes to the content related to the passive to reflect this.
